Why Your Shower Grate Drain Matters
The shower grate drain is a critical component of your shower system. It ensures water flows away efficiently, preventing puddling and potential water damage. Without a proper drain, you risk mold growth, unpleasant odors, and even structural issues in your bathroom. Additionally, a well-designed grate can enhance the aesthetic appeal of your shower, making it look sleek and modern.
Choosing the Perfect Shower Grate Drain
Selecting the right shower grate drain involves several key factors. Material is crucial: stainless steel offers durability and resistance to corrosion, while brass provides a premium look. Consider the size to match your shower tray and the overall design of your bathroom. Modern drains often feature anti-clog technology, such as fine mesh filters, to prevent hair and debris from blocking the drain. Don't forget to check compatibility with your existing plumbing.
Installation and Maintenance Tips
Proper installation is key to a leak-free shower. Start by ensuring the shower floor slopes correctly towards the drain. Use a level and adjust the drain as needed. For maintenance, regularly clean the grate to prevent clogs. Use a brush and mild detergent to remove debris, and avoid harsh chemicals that could damage the finish. Periodically check for signs of wear and replace the grate if it becomes damaged or corroded.
